Default So am I a victim of the HR Clutch Slave Problem?

2007 - 96,xxx Miles, Outta the blue while driving now my damned clutch pedal doesn't wanna come back up but I'm not losing fluid anywhere at all - Reservoir is as full as it ever was (Max) but it is old and dark fluid.

Slave isn't covered by my warranty but the Master is - master looks just fine again, no leaks ANYWHERE.

So was it just a hot Texas day (100+) and the old fluid needs to be flushed or am I ?

Also for what it's worth, I still engage/disengage the clutch just fine.....but the pedal is on the floor and I have an inch or 2 of travel?

Just went down and checked.... I'm not leaking anything, anywhere - Clutch reservoir is Max (like it's always been)

Now I have no resistance at all 1/2 way down but I still engage/disengage the clutch just fine and the pedal "pops" back up after a delay? - Could it just be the spring on the pedal?!

Flushed the line with Motul 600, problem solved.

Had air and water in it somehow.
